Estévez and Álvarez debut as anchor team on WFTV

January 29, 2014 by Veronica Villafañe

Nancy Álvarez and Jorge Estévez have been paired up to co-anchor the 6 pm and 11 pm Channel Nine Eyewitness News on WFTV on Sunday evenings. They will also deliver the 10 pm news on sister station WRDQ Sunday through Thursday.

By teaming them up, they’re the first Hispanic team to anchor an English-language newscast in Orlando.

Nancy and Jorge will also report for the station’s 4, 5 and 6 pm newscasts.  They debuted as a permanent anchor team on Monday.

Both had previously worked as anchor/reporters for WFTV.

Before joining the Eyewitness News team in May of 2010, Nancy spent 3 years as an anchor/reporter at WBBH NBC2 in Fort Myers. She was previously a reporter at WKMG-TV and Central Florida News 13 in Orlando.

Jorge returned to WFTV in 2012 after working for six years as an anchor at the CBS station in Miami. He had worked at WFTV for five years before that.
